svn commit: r234905 - head/sys/mips/atheros
Adrian Chadd
adrian at FreeBSD.org
Wed May 2 01:14:15 UTC 2012
Author: adrian
Date: Wed May 2 01:14:15 2012
New Revision: 234905
URL: http://svn.freebsd.org/changeset/base/234905
Log:
Introduce an enum which encapsulates the PHY interface types that can be
configured.
Modified:
head/sys/mips/atheros/ar71xxreg.h
Modified: head/sys/mips/atheros/ar71xxreg.h
==============================================================================
--- head/sys/mips/atheros/ar71xxreg.h Wed May 2 00:31:09 2012 (r234904)
+++ head/sys/mips/atheros/ar71xxreg.h Wed May 2 01:14:15 2012 (r234905)
@@ -267,6 +267,13 @@
#define AR91XX_REV_ID_REVISION_MASK 0x3
#define AR91XX_REV_ID_REVISION_SHIFT 2
+typedef enum {
+ AR71XX_MII_MODE_NONE = 0,
+ AR71XX_MII_MODE_GMII,
+ AR71XX_MII_MODE_MII,
+ AR71XX_MII_MODE_RGMII,
+ AR71XX_MII_MODE_RMII,
+} ar71xx_mii_mode;
/*
* AR71xx MII control region
*/
@@ -288,7 +295,6 @@
#define MII1_CTRL_IF_RGMII 0
#define MII1_CTRL_IF_RMII 1
-
/*
* GigE adapters region
*/
More information about the svn-src-head
mailing list